Image: IATA Logo International Air Transport
Association IATA brings together approximately 270 airlines, including the world's largest. Flights by these airlines comprise more than 98 percent of all international scheduled air traffic.

Image: Indian Association of Tour Operators Indian Association of Tour Operators
The Indian Association of Tour Operators (IATO) is the National apex body of the tourism industry. It has over 4000 members covering all segments of Tourism Industry. Established in 1982, IATO today has international acceptance, and linkages. It has close connections and constant interaction with other Tourism Associations in US, Nepal and Indonesia, where USTOA , NATO and ASITA are its member bodies; and is increasing its international networking with professional bodies for better facilitation to the International traveler visiting not only India but the entire Region.
Image: TAFI Logo Travel Agents Federation of India
The Travel Agents Federation of India (TAFI) is a dynamic organization formed in 1986 by a group of 8 leading Travel Agents. It was created to regulate the travel industry in India in accordance with sound business principles and ethics. Since then, the Federation's membership has swelled steadily from the original 8 to 800 consisting of Active (Travel Agents), Associate (Branch Offices of Travel Agents) and Allied (all other suppliers of travel services) members from all over India.

                    of Freight Forwarders Associations Logo International Federation of Freight Forwarders Associations
FIATA, a non-governmental organization, represents today an industry covering approximately 40,000 forwarding and logistics firms, also known as the "Architects of Transport", employing around 8 - 10 million people in 150 countries.

Image: TAAI Logo Travel Agents Association of India (TAAI)
The Travel Agents Association of India (TAAI) was formed towards the end of the year 1951 by a group of twelve leading Travel agents, who felt that the time had come to create an Association to regulate the Travel industry in India. The primary purpose was to protect the interests of those engaged in the industry, to promote its orderly growth and development and to safeguard the rights of the traveling public. TAAI represents all that is professional, ethical and dynamic in our nation's Travel related activity and has been recognised as the voice of the Travel and Tourism industry in India. With a membership data base of over 1800 Active; Allied and Associate members comprising of IATA accredited Travel Agencies; Airlines & General Sales Agencies; Hotels and Tour operators; TAAI is the largest Travel Association of India.
